This would be very nice to see when doing a large first-time sync or update.
The lack of visibility of sync progress makes the whole experience feel a bit unpolished.
Edit: I just got a new laptop and wanted to sync my files to it. I thought the app was broken because after a few hours I still couldn't see any files on my laptop. It just showed "initialisation in progress". I later realised after checking the log file that it was enumerating the entire file structure in preparation for adding them to my device. It would have been nice to know that this is what it was doing and see some sort of progress like 10,000/50,000 files discovered.
